1.APPLICATION

NO.TYPEPRODUCT NAMEThe maximum allowable operating temperature of the conductive coreAPPLICATION
1JZ-70 oxygen index≥34

70°C oxygen index ≥34 flexible PVC insulating compound

70°C Used for instrument and communication cables which working voltage less than 0.6/1KV and requiring high flame retardant 
2JZ-70 oxygen index≥36

70°C oxygen index ≥36 flexible PVC insulating compound 

70°CUsed for instrument and communication cables which working voltage less than 0.6/1KV and requiring high flame retardant  
3HZ-70 oxygen index≥34  

70°C oxygen index ≥34 flexible PVC jacket compound 

70°C  Used for cables which requiring high flame retardant and working voltage less than 450/750V
4HZ-70 oxygen index≥36 70°C oxygen index ≥36 flexible PVC jacket compound  70°CUsed for cables which requiring high flame retardant and working voltage less than 450/750V
5HZ-70 oxygen index≥38 70°C oxygen index ≥38 flexible PVC jacket compound  70°C  Used for cables which requiring high flame retardant and working voltage less than 450/750V  
6HZ-90 oxygen index≥34  90°C oxygen index ≥34 flexible PVC jacket compound 90°C  Used for cables which requiring high flame retardant and working voltage less than 35KV  
7HZ-90 oxygen index≥36 90°C oxygen index ≥36 flexible PVC jacket compound  90°C  Used for cables which requiring high flame retardant and working voltage less than 35KV 
8HZ-90 oxygen index≥38 90°C oxygen index ≥38 flexible PVC jacket compound  90°C  Used for cables which requiring high flame retardant and working voltage less than 35KV 
9HZ-105 oxygen index≥34  105°C oxygen index ≥34 flexible PVC jacket compound  105°CUsed for heat resistant wire and cables which requiring high flame retardant and working voltage less than 450/750V  
10HZ-105 oxygen index≥36 105°C oxygen index ≥36 flexible PVC jacket compound  105°C  Used for heat resistant wire and cables which requiring high flame retardant and working voltage less than 450/750V   

2.Performance indicator

NO.INDICATORUNITJZ-70JZ-70HZ-70HZ-70HZ-70HZ-90HZ-90HZ-90HZ-105HZ-105
1Tensile strength  ≥MPa15151515151616161616
2Tensile strain at break  ≥%150150180180180180180180180180
3Thermal deformation  ≤%40405050504040405050
4Impact brittleness temperature°C-15 -15  -25  -25  -25 -20  -20   -20-20  -20  
Thermal stable time at 200°C ≥  min 60 60 50 50 50 80 80 80 80 80 
Volume resistance rate at 20°C ≥  Ω.m 1x1012 1x1012 1x108 1x108 1x108 1x109 1x109 1x109 1x109 1x109 
7  Volume resistance rate at operation temperature  Test temperature °C 70±1 70±1—— —— —— —— —— —— —— —— 
Volume resistivity  ≥ Ω.m 1x109 1x109 —— —— —— —— —— —— —— —— 
Dielectric strength  ≥  MV/m 20 20 18 18  18  18  18  18  18  18  
9      Properties after thermal aging      Test temperature °C 100±2 100±2100±2100±2100±2100±2  100±2  100±2  100±2  100±2  
Test period168 168  168  168  168  168  240  240  168  168  
Tensile strength after aging  ≥MPa 15 15 15 15 15 16 16 16 16 16 
The max change of tensile strength±20 ±20  ±20  ±20  ±20  ±20  ±20  ±20  ±20  ±20  
Tensile strain after aging  ≥150 150 180 180  180  180  180  180  180180  
The max change of elongation ±20  ±20  ±20  ±20  ±20  ±20  ±20  ±20  ±20  ±20  
10   Quality loss after thermal aging   Test temperature °C 100±2100±2 100±2 100±2  100±2  100±2  100±2  100±2  135±2  135±2  
Test period168 168  168  168  168  240 240  240  168  168  
Quality loss  ≤g/m220 20 23 23 23 15 15 15 23 23 
11 Oxygen index  ≥  34 36 34 36 38 34 36 38 34 36
